EVTC vs. MA: Which Stock Should Value Investors Buy Now?
ZACKS· 2025-12-19 17:41
Core Viewpoint - Evertec (EVTC) is currently viewed as a better value opportunity compared to MasterCard (MA) in the Financial Transaction Services sector [1]. Group 1: Zacks Rank and Earnings Outlook - Evertec has a Zacks Rank of 2 (Buy), indicating a positive earnings estimate revision trend, while MasterCard has a Zacks Rank of 3 (Hold) [3]. - The improving earnings outlook for Evertec suggests a favorable position for value investors [3]. Group 2: Valuation Metrics - Evertec has a forward P/E ratio of 8.14, significantly lower than MasterCard's forward P/E of 34.46 [5]. - The PEG ratio for Evertec is 1.02, while MasterCard's PEG ratio is 2.22, indicating that Evertec is more reasonably priced relative to its expected earnings growth [5]. - Evertec's P/B ratio stands at 2.8, compared to MasterCard's P/B of 64.21, further highlighting Evertec's more attractive valuation [6]. Group 3: Value Grades - Evertec has received a Value grade of A, while MasterCard has a Value grade of D, reflecting the stronger valuation metrics of Evertec [6]. - The combination of stronger estimate revision activity and more attractive valuation metrics positions Evertec as the superior option for value investors [7].

Are Investors Undervaluing Vista Energy, S.A.B. de C.V. - Sponsored ADR (VIST) Right Now?
ZACKS· 2025-12-19 15:41
Core Viewpoint - Value investing remains a preferred strategy for identifying strong stocks across various market conditions, focusing on fundamental analysis and traditional valuation metrics to uncover undervalued stocks [2]. Group 1: Investment Strategy - The Zacks ranking system emphasizes earnings estimates and revisions to identify winning stocks, while also considering trends in value, growth, and momentum [1]. - The Style Scores system allows investors to find stocks with specific traits, particularly in the "Value" category, where stocks with "A" grades and high Zacks Ranks are considered top value stocks [3]. Group 2: Company Analysis - Vista Energy, S.A.B. de C.V. - Vista Energy (VIST) holds a Zacks Rank of 2 (Buy) and a Value grade of A, indicating strong potential as a value stock [4]. - VIST has a P/E ratio of 5.57, significantly lower than the industry average of 13.21, suggesting it may be undervalued [4]. - The stock's Forward P/E has fluctuated between 5.14 and 9.23 over the past year, with a median of 7.04 [4]. - VIST's P/CF ratio is 3.23, which is attractive compared to the industry's average P/CF of 6.51, indicating solid cash flow prospects [5]. - Over the past 52 weeks, VIST's P/CF has ranged from 3.23 to 6.68, with a median of 5.31 [5]. - These metrics contribute to VIST's strong Value grade and suggest it is currently undervalued, supported by a positive earnings outlook [6].
